### WORKFLOW
1. Identify the project phase being handed over: permit, tender, construction documentation, construction completion, or post-occupancy.
2. Group closeout items by WBS or discipline: architecture, interiors, landscape, structural, MEP, fire, accessibility, sustainability, cost, specifications, approvals, site records, and client deliverables.
3. Define the evidence required for each item.
4. Assign responsible parties.
5. Mark items requiring client sign-off, consultant confirmation, authority confirmation, or contractor confirmation.
6. Include documentation archive requirements.
7. Add final meeting, lessons learned, and post-completion follow-up items.

### CONSTRAINTS
- Do not close items without evidence.
- Include formal records, not only design deliverables.
- Account for as-built documents, O&M inputs, warranties, site reports, issue registers, and approvals where relevant.
